Cavasinni v Cavasinni (No 2) [2007] NSWSC 957
The proper approach is for the trial judge to adjust the orders before entry, especially where statutory provisions and the small amount involved warrant reconsideration; Frank must account for the proceeds of the old red house and the costs order should reflect the actual accounting outcome.
